Product details
SMD Power Inductors Type WE-PD ( Plastic Base 6033 - 7345 )
Magnetically shielded version which results in a low leakage field
High storage capacity
Low self-losses
Highest possible current loading for SMD Inductors
Operating temperature -40 to +125°C
Recommended solder profile: Reflow
Applications: Switching regulators with low operating voltages, Integrated DC/DC-converter, Perfectly suitable for switching regulators with extremely high efficiency (>86%), Graphic cards
